An architectu­rally attractive and practical home at Castlegreg­ory

-

THIS beautiful home in Castlegreg­ory is an attractive and architectu­rally designed triumph located in the heart of the popular tourist village of Castlegreg­ory. This striking property has it all when it comes to stunning design, which continues throughout the home. Only when you visit this property will you really appreciate the magnificen­tly detailed features the dwelling has to offer.

On entering the property you are immediatel­y struck by the magnificen­t use of solid wood, which is used on the stairs, kitchen, floors and doors. The cosy living area has beautifull­y exposed posts and beams made of solid oak. These are also in the offices, which are of post and beam constructi­on.

The Kitchen has fitted solid timber units with access to the side door and clever pantry area. The living/dining area of the main house has a beautiful fireplace with stove and a chimney running from the floor to the ceiling making this space both impressive and relaxing. From there you have access to a private south facing patio area - a real sun trap on sunny days.

From the living area you can enter the offices, which can easily be converted into further living/ kitchen accommodat­ion or bedrooms space. They are also ideal as an apartment, granny flat or further accommodat­ion in the main house. This is a beautiful space with floor to ceiling windows, solid oak floors, feature high ceiling, exposed beams and fitted kitchen with solid oak counter top.

On the first floor is two bedrooms - both double rooms with ensuite bathrooms. The view from the back bedroom is impressive as you are looking out onto the natural slate roof but also you have an elevated sea view. The landing area consists of a great gallery highlighti­ng the chimney and glass roof overhead. Outside, the property is accessed by a gravel driveway with south facing patio.

Castlegreg­ory is renowned for its beaches, but it also has a golf course, great restaurant­s, pubs and supermarke­t. Located between Tralee and Dingle, this property would make a great getaway holiday home that you can work from thanks to the benefit of offices. It is a wonderful family home. Moreover, it can generate income should you wish to convert the offices to an apartment, or simply enjoy just as it is: as a home where you can work from in beautiful surroundin­gs.
